Adding `src/lib.rs` for the fuzz surface changed Cargo's package-wide native-link routing: the existing `winresource` directive stopped reaching the Windows application binary, so v0.5.1 shipped iconless and without `VERSIONINFO` even though its ICO, GTK icons, and independently built installer icon were intact. The correction retains the library target but generates the same resource and links it explicitly to the `tributary` binary. The Windows bundler now inspects the finished copied executable on x86_64 and ARM64 and requires all six icon payloads, a well-formed group-icon directory that references each distinct payload with its exact byte size, and the version resource plus exact package/product metadata before ZIP or installer creation. The macOS bundler now validates the canonical source iconset, the complete GTK hicolor set, the plist-to-ICNS reference, the parsed ICNS representations, and the added 1024×1024 Retina source. This addresses the recurring root cause across otherwise separate Explorer/shortcut, Finder/Dock, installer, and GTK/About delivery paths: packaging success alone was not an assertion about the finished artifact's icon identity. Rather than vendoring GStreamer or automatically inheriting a future upstream change, Tributary now owns the exact CoreAudio default-output notification boundary. A bounded native callback wakes the GLib main context, validates the current device, and coalesces change storms through one generation-aware reopen. The pipeline uses a stable `ghost pad → identity → capsfilter → retained osxaudiosink` bin: a combined idle/downstream-blocking probe holds buffers, events, and queries at the app-owned identity source pad until main-context work cycles only the native sink through `NULL`, restores the native zero/current-default sentinel, synchronizes it back to its parent, requests upstream renegotiation, and explicitly removes the gate. A failed native close/reopen/renegotiation is retried at most twice after 50 ms (three total attempts); a newer CoreAudio generation supersedes that timer, and exhaustion waits for the next real route notification rather than creating an unbounded main-loop retry. This avoids narrowing CoreAudio's opaque UInt32 identifier through GStreamer's signed explicit-device property and resolves the latest default even if another change races the reopen. It does not rebuild playbin, change the URI or queue occurrence, seek, or force a pause/play clock cycle, so position, paused/playing intent, and the software-volume chain remain owned by the existing session. A pending gate is removed synchronously during teardown after the CoreAudio listener is retired and before the pipeline is taken down. The historical multi-channel-output fix is now an explicit invariant rather than an incidental playbin callback: a persistent `capsfilter` derives its allowed caps from each native sink's pad template, intersects only raw-audio channels with `[1, 2]`, and stays in the app-owned bin across every reopen. Native rate/format constraints, caps features, mono-only limits, and compressed structures remain intact because the real `osxaudiosink` caps query still runs downstream. The automatic-sink fallback uses a post-query PULL probe in an unpackaged/degraded environment, so it also narrows the completed native result rather than bypassing that query. macOS packaging now fails closed without both `libgstcoreelements` and `libgstosxaudio`, and the signed-bundle runtime probe must discover the `identity`, `capsfilter`, and `osxaudiosink` factories. Portable tests cover cap/features preservation, non-widening intersection, notification coalescing, repeated reconnect replay, and a live pipeline whose downstream handoff count remains frozen until the route gate is removed; native macOS CI compiles the CoreAudio/block boundary and constructs and queries two complete separately guarded route wrappers before open. Physical switch/unplug/replug testing while playing and paused—including a multi-channel/spatial endpoint and verification that negotiated raw channels remain at most two before and after switching—remains useful release acceptance, not missing implementation. P2.1 remains the feature focus at **14/38 (36.8%)**. ## P1 — Correctness and shared feature foundations ### P1.1 — Harden and document existing shuffled playback history - [x] Bound, specify, and fully regress the existing occurrence-aware shuffle history ([#132](https://github.com/jm2/tributary/pull/132)). Acceptance criteria: - Previous inside the restart threshold selects the actual prior queue occurrence, not a newly randomized track. More than three seconds into a track, the first Previous still restarts the current track; a subsequent Previous walks history. - Retain the current occurrence plus the ten real prior occurrences. Backward and forward traversal move within that fixed history budget; repeat-all must not grow memory without a bound, and reaching the retained boundary must not fabricate a random predecessor. - Next after one or more Previous operations first walks the corresponding forward history in order before drawing an unvisited random occurrence. - Duplicate tracks remain distinct queue occurrences. Repeat off/all/one, cycle rollover, one- and two-item queues, failed-load rollback, and shuffle on/off transitions are explicit. - Manual track starts, a new queue, Stop, real output replacement, and owning-source retirement reset history. Sort/filter/sidebar navigation, metadata refresh, Pause, and same-output reselection preserve it. - Tests cover multi-step backward/forward traversal in `PlaybackSession` and pin both the header button and operating-system media-control dispatch to that path. Implemented contract: `PlaybackSession` retains a chronological timeline capped at the current queue occurrence plus ten real predecessors, with an explicit cursor separate from the active cycle's randomized bag. Previous never fabricates or wraps at the retained boundary; Next first replays fixed forward history. Repeat All rolls into complete occurrence-permutation cycles without an immediate boundary repeat, while Repeat One remains an end-of-stream policy. Either shuffle-button transition starts a fresh traversal at the unchanged current item. The header button and OS media action now share the exact `> 3000 ms` restart dispatcher, and regressions cover duplicates, one/two-item queues, rollback, resets, and preservation boundaries. ### P1.2 — Make unsupported remote playlist actions honest - [x] When Add to Playlist cannot accept a remote row, show a localized, user-visible result instead of only logging that the row was skipped ([#47](https://github.com/jm2/tributary/issues/47); [#133](https://github.com/jm2/tributary/pull/133)). Implemented history pipeline: local tracks have a nullable UTC epoch-millisecond `last_played` field, negative legacy counts are repaired without inventing timestamps, and `PlaybackSession` owns one-shot progress separately from replaceable output-event generations. Only a successfully accepted exact local occurrence—including its regular/smart-playlist projection—can earn observed forward-playback credit. Rejected and stale deliveries earn none; retries, pause, buffering, seeks, and the three-second Previous restart re-anchor the same occurrence without jump credit. Paused/Stopped position polls stay inert until Playing; navigation and Repeat One create fresh occurrences, while the current output-target replacement ends playback. Once an occurrence qualifies, its latch closes before synchronous FIFO enqueue. The library engine atomically updates only that stable `TrackId`, repairs a legacy-negative count to the first legitimate play, saturates `play_count` at `i32::MAX`, keeps the greatest existing/event timestamp, and treats a concurrently deleted row as a clean no-op. Repeat One rolls back only its tentative history occurrence on a pre-generation failure and never clones or restores the wider playback session. Normal shutdown first closes one shared GTK command-admission gate, disables every playback, media-key, seek, open-file, history, and root-trust producer, appends a FIFO marker, revokes event ownership, stops playback, and waits for all earlier admitted history/root-trust commands. Nothing can be admitted behind that marker while an initial or root-trust scan delays it; this barrier deliberately does not claim to drain filesystem-watcher events, and the disabled window may remain visible until the serialized scan finishes. Only a committed update publishes the replacement row; the live local Plays value refreshes by stable ID and active/cached playlist projections are invalidated. The gated AirPlay 1 seam contributes the same evidence through generation-scoped 500 ms position samples only when an external compatible sender is registered. The complete contract is in [`playback-history.md`](playback-history.md). The seeded history consumers now use one immutable clock snapshot per evaluation. Recently Played accepts only representable, non-future `last_played` instants in the inclusive preceding 14 days, orders newest first, and uses stable `TrackId` as its final tie-breaker; null, corrupt, legacy-unknown, and out-of-window timestamps are excluded, so all-unknown history produces an intentional empty result instead of a match-all fallback. Top 25 accepts only positive play counts, selects and presents at most 25 by descending count, then descending last-played with unknown timestamps last, then stable `TrackId`. Legacy positive counts remain eligible even when their timestamp is null. A committed history event invalidates every cached playlist projection, rejects older asynchronous results by navigation generation, and immediately reloads an active playlist, so membership and order update without a restart. Fresh databases persist the canonical rules. Migration 11 atomically rewrites both matching defaults in one transaction, recognizing only the exact untouched Tributary defaults represented by the released v0.5.0 JSON with `live_updating: true` or its immediate no-field successor. The English name, smart flag, byte-exact rules, and redundant match/live/limit columns must all match; renamed, edited, reformatted, non-smart, non-live, or otherwise divergent playlists remain byte-for-byte user-owned. Only the rules JSON changes; IDs, timestamps, and compatibility columns are preserved, and rollback/retry is safe. The smart-playlist editor now exposes Last Played filtering and sorting plus Most/Least Recently Played limit selection. Reopening and saving a relative-date rule preserves its amount and its authorable Days, Weeks, or Months unit. Implemented foundation: [`ratings.md`](ratings.md) defines a canonical whole integer from 1 through 100, with `None` as unrated, and one coherent Writable, ReadOnly, or Unsupported state per track. Tributary owns and transactionally writes ratings only for exact local-library IDs in SQLite; migration 12 leaves every legacy row `NULL`, enforces integer/range storage, validates interrupted upgrades even after later columns are appended, and supports down/up retry. Existing-row metadata refreshes and recognized paired watcher file/directory renames preserve ratings; an offline or otherwise unrecognized remove-plus-add becomes a new unrated row. Embedded tags are neither read nor written for this field. Subsonic's valid integer 1–5 `userRating` maps read-only to 20-point increments. Jellyfin and Plex accept only finite native user ratings in 0–10, round the tenfold value, and preserve native zero as canonical 1; malformed, absent, or numerically unrepresentable values are read-only unrated without rejecting their response. DAAP, radio, removable, external, and unknown sources are Unsupported, all remote mutations fail closed, and catalogue admission rejects per-track/source capability disagreement. XSPF v1 intentionally emits no rating and ignores rating-like metadata on import; playlist matching never mutates library ratings. A future metadata transfer requires separate opt-in conflict handling. Implemented UI and rule contract: the exact integer Rating column is visible by default and remains configurable and reorderable. Existing profiles expose it once through a versioned column-config migration; a current profile that intentionally hides it stays hidden. Writable local rows use a keyboard-operable localized popover to set 1–100 or clear to unrated. Admission is synchronous and FIFO with playback-history writes, no value changes optimistically, and only a committed exact-ID result replaces the local row and invalidates cached or active playlist projections. A failed write shows fixed localized copy while database details remain internal. Read-only sources render an exact value or unrated state explicitly as read-only; unsupported rows render Unavailable and neither state offers an editor. Radio-Browser's intentionally compact station view omits Rating alongside its other track-only metadata while retaining Unsupported capability in the model. Column sorting keeps rated rows first in both directions, orders exact values normally, then readable-unrated before unsupported, with stable `TrackId` ties. Smart playlists now expose Rating equality, inequality, strict greater/less, inclusive range, Is Rated, and Is Unrated; readable missing values match no numeric predicate (including Is Not), unsupported values match neither numeric nor presence predicates. Invalid or reversed editor input is retained with localized visible/accessibility feedback while OK stays disabled; malformed externally serialized values fail closed during evaluation. Rating sort and Highest/Lowest Rated limit selection keep missing values last in either direction and use stable-ID ties. Existing serialized rules and migration-11 fingerprints remain unchanged.
